In Massachusetts, the cold winter climate makes gas fireplace inserts a practical choice for supplemental heat, especially for homes in areas like Brockton and Lynn. Many older Massachusetts homes feature masonry fireplaces that can be inefficient heat losers. Installing an insert seals these openings, preventing drafts and providing a controllable heat source, thereby improving overall home energy efficiency.

Repairing a gas fireplace insert in Massachusetts addresses components that may wear from frequent use during the colder months. Common issues include ignition system failures, pilot light problems, or concerns with the gas valve. Is a gas fireplace insert worth it in Massachusetts?

Yes, a gas fireplace insert is generally worth it in Massachusetts, given the cold winter climate. It provides efficient supplemental heat, can potentially reduce overall heating bills, and offers convenient operation. Many homeowners find them a valuable comfort upgrade.

Do gas fireplaces increase home insurance?

Installing a gas fireplace insert in Massachusetts typically has a minimal impact on home insurance premiums. It is advisable to inform your insurance provider about the installation to ensure your policy accurately reflects your home's features. Some insurers may consider it an enhancement.
